Automated Pediatric Therapy Referral Loop Closure
Every week, WebRun opens Fusion Web Clinic and finds patients whose referring physician has not received a progress update or evaluation summary within the past 30 days, drafts a referral loop closure note to each referral source for the assigned therapist to review and send, and posts the outstanding referral list to Slack so no referring relationship goes dark.

1
Fusion Web Clinic - identify patients with open referral loop needing closure
WebRun opens Fusion Web Clinic to identify patients with open referral loop needing closure. - Open Fusion Web Clinic and navigate to patient records
- Identify patients with a referring physician on file who have not received an update in the past 30 days
- Capture the child name, referring physician name and contact, assigned therapist, and date of last update
- Note whether an evaluation or progress report has been completed that should be shared
Done when All patients with an open referral loop needing closure are identified with referring physician details.
-
2
Gmail - draft referral loop closure note for therapist review
WebRun opens Gmail to draft referral loop closure note for therapist review. - Draft a brief, professional referral loop closure email to each referring physician
- Include the child name, therapy type, a summary of progress or evaluation findings, and any recommended next steps
- Leave every draft unsent for the assigned therapist to review, add clinical detail, and send
- Do not send any referral communication without therapist approval
Done when A referral loop closure draft is staged in Gmail for each outstanding referral, ready for therapist review.
-
3
Slack - post outstanding referral list for clinical team
WebRun opens Slack to post outstanding referral list for clinical team. - Post the weekly outstanding referral list to the clinical team Slack channel
- Include the child name, referring physician, assigned therapist, and days since the last update
- Note how many Gmail drafts are staged and ready for therapist review and sending
Done when Clinical team has this week's outstanding referral list in Slack with counts of ready drafts.

Questions, answered
Will it send clinical updates to referring physicians without a therapist reviewing them first?
No. Every referral loop closure note is drafted and left unsent in Gmail for the assigned therapist to review, add clinical detail, and approve. No clinical information is sent to a referring physician without therapist sign-off.
Which patients are included in the referral loop closure run?
WebRun includes patients who have a referring physician recorded in Fusion Web Clinic and who have not received an update from the practice in the past 30 days, such as after a completed evaluation or after several sessions of progress.
How does consistent referral loop closure help the practice?
Referring physicians who receive timely updates are more likely to send future patients. Closing the loop positions the practice as a reliable clinical partner and supports a steady referral pipeline over time.
